Description - This tower was originally constructed as an elevator tower for the Pfannenberger Einigkeit iron mine, the deepest mine in Germany.
- The tower was dismantled in 1932, and moved to Pfannenberg in 1934 and reconstructed as an observation tower, 499 meters above sea level.
- The structure was official made a monument in 1993, and renovated in 1999. • Google Search • Images
